    To obtain Motorola software see the Sticky in the Motorola forum.

    The various other vendors often permit their dealers to sell the software online (i.e., Kenwood). Please use Google or some other search engine to find a dealer that sells the software. Typically each series or individual radio requires its own software package. Often the Kenwood software is less than $100 so don't be a cheapskate; just purchase it.

    For M/A Com/Harris/GE, etc: there are two software packages that program all current and past radios. One package is for conventional programming and the other for trunked programming. The trunked package is in upwards of $2,500. The conventional package is more reasonable though is still several hundred dollars. The benefit is you do not need multiple versions for each radio (unlike Motorola).

I am curious if I can program my LPE200 to scan one system and some conventional (both analog and Provoice) freqs.

I've been told by one person that it's an either/or sort of thing, but it can scan both a trunked system and conventional freqs at the same time.

Anyone here have any suggestions?

Thanks in advance.

You can scan both trunked and conventional together in an LPE200.

What you cannot do however is have both conventional and trunked channels in the same system.

You need to enable the "scan across systems" flag and you should be good to go.
